- Junot Diaz novel wins prize; Edwidge Danticat also cited (The Philadelphia Inquirer)
Stories from the island of Hispaniola were winners last night at the National Book Critics Circle awards: Dominican American Junot Diaz took the fiction prize for The Brief Wondrous Life of Oscar Wao and Edwidge Danticat of Haiti was cited in autobiography for Brother, I'm Dying.
